The early Internet: A World of Text and Limited Bandwidth
In 1994, the internet was a far cry from the high-speed, visually-driven environment of today. As the original source material notes, access frequently enough meant connecting via a noisy dial-up modem, utilizing an emulated VT100 terminal, and navigating through Gopher, a menu-based information system. The typical screen resolution was 80 characters wide and 25 lines high - hence the “80×25” reference. This limited display size dictated a text-focused experience.
Gopher,developed at the University of Minnesota,was a popular alternative to the nascent World Wide Web in the early 1990s. It provided a hierarchical, menu-driven interface for accessing information online. However, the World Wide Web, with its graphical interface and hypertext capabilities, ultimately gained dominance. Key Technologies of the Early 1990s
- Modems: Dial-up modems, typically operating at speeds of 14.4kbps or 28.8kbps, where the primary means of connecting to the internet.
- VT100 Emulators: These software programs allowed users to interact with remote servers using a text-based interface, mimicking the functionality of Digital Equipment Corporation’s VT100 terminals.
- Gopher: A distributed document delivery service offering a hierarchical menu system for accessing information.

The Rise of the World Wide Web and Broadband
The mid-to-late 1990s witnessed the rapid growth of the World Wide Web. The introduction of graphical web browsers like Netscape Navigator and Internet Explorer made the internet more accessible and appealing to a wider audience. the growth of HTML (HyperText Markup Language) allowed for the creation of visually rich web pages, and the emergence of search engines like Yahoo! and Google made it easier to find information.
A crucial turning point was the transition from dial-up to broadband internet access. Technologies like DSL (Digital Subscriber Line) and cable modems offered considerably faster connection speeds, enabling new applications like streaming video and online gaming. The Mobile Revolution and the Internet of things
The 21st century has been defined by the mobile revolution. The proliferation of smartphones and tablets has put the internet in the pockets of billions of people worldwide. Mobile broadband technologies, such as 3G, 4G, and now 5G, have enabled seamless connectivity on the go.
More recently, the Internet of Things (IoT) has emerged as a major trend. IoT refers to the network of physical devices, vehicles, home appliances, and other items embedded with sensors, software, and network connectivity, allowing them to collect and exchange data.
